Forum: Mikrocontroller und Digitale Elektronik Platformio Arduino Textausgabe simulieren


von Sepp (Gast)


Lesenswert?

Guten Teg
Ich möchte beim Compilieren des Arduino Unono OHNE
das Board anzuschliessen, nur Variablenwerte zum testen mit 
Serial.print(×××) ausgeben ( auf dem eingebauten Serialmonitor) Das 
laden auf den Arduino dauert halt und ewig ist das ja physisch auch 
nicht möglich. Gibt es da einen "Simulator"? Danke für Hinweise.

von J. S. (jojos)


Lesenswert?

Sowas wie https://wokwi.com ?

von Sepp (Gast)


Lesenswert?

Danke für die interessante Sache. Mal sehen  ob ich was finde um diese 
Beispiele von Wokwi mit Platformio und dem internen Terminal "live" zu 
betreiben. (Also z.B. wie bei einer Konsolen Ausgabe
von Windows", um nicht zuerst die Ausgabe über das LCD Display "zu 
senden". (Platformio habe erst seit kurzem installiert).

von Sepp (Gast)


Lesenswert?

Vielleicht das einige Variablen mit dem Compilerlauf ausgegeben werden?

von Sepp (Gast)


Lesenswert?

Guten Tag. Habe falsch überlegt wegen Compiler, der Prozessor muss ja 
zuerst rechnen.

von Εrnst B. (ernst)


Lesenswert?

Platformio unterstützt das Einbinden von Simulatoren als unit-test

z.B.
https://docs.platformio.org/en/latest/advanced/unit-testing/simulators/simavr.html

Kannst ja ein eigenes "env" dafür anlegen, was dann per define und 
#ifdef im Code dir die Sachen rausnimmt, die ohne echte Hardware 
fehlschlagen, z.B. LCD-Init.

: Bearbeitet durch User
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.